Google Expands Gemini Spark in Workspace, Boosts Speed by Over 50%

Summary

  • Google rolled out new Gemini Spark upgrades that let the personal agent open and edit Google Docs and handle more actions across Workspace.
  • Workspace additions include editing private and shared spreadsheets, presentations and documents, reading comments, adding images, and refining files through the Canvas panel.
  • Spark is now more than 50% faster, with parallel source retrieval aimed at shortening long-running tasks and enhanced notifications giving more detail when user input is needed.
  • Google also stopped sending mobile alerts when users are already active in a Spark thread on the Gemini web app.
  • Gemini Spark is now reaching Google AI Ultra subscribers in supported Gemini Apps markets, excluding the EEA, Nigeria, Switzerland and the UK, while AI Pro access was teased for later.
